Virginia Tech Football Lands Top Recruit Matthew Outten, Climbing National Rankings
Virginia Tech Football received a significant commitment from four-star athlete Matthew Outten, marking their highest-rated commit for the 2025 class.
By the Numbers- Outten is ranked as the No. 139 player, the No. 5 athlete nationally, and the No. 6 player in Virginia for the 2025 class.
- Virginia Tech is currently ranked as the No. 40 class in the country and the No. 9 class in the ACC.
Despite the positive recruiting moves, Virginia Tech still has room to climb in the recruiting rankings.
State of Play- Virginia Tech has been making strides in recruiting with high-profile commitments, enhancing their position in the ACC.
- The team is predicted to have a successful season, with analysts projecting a 10-2 record and a strong chance at the ACC Championship Game.
If Virginia Tech meets expectations, they could secure a spot in the ACC title game and potentially qualify for the new 12-team playoff, marking a significant achievement under Coach Brent Pry's leadership.
